In a dynamic healthcare environment, Amgen recognizes the increasing importance of Integrated Delivery Networks (IDNs) and Health Systems within the U.S. Healthcare ecosystem. The Value Marketing Senior Manager for Cardiovascular Health System Solutions will serve as a cross-functional lead for developing and executing Amgens targeted health system strategy and marketing capabilities within the U.S. General Medicine Business Unit.

This highly visible and high impact role will help shape Amgens population health management and collaboration approach with the IDN/health system customer segment, generating insights, tools, resources, and customer collaborations that support our long-term ambition of leadership in the cardiometabolic therapeutic area.

The Cardiovascular Health System Solutions lead role will include opportunities to use strong cross-functional collaboration and influencing skills, data and analytical skills including the use of Real-World Data to identify gaps in care, and a deep understanding of how IDNs/health systems influence patient population health management across the care continuum. Success in this role will result in multifaceted professional growth and career advancement opportunities.

This position can be performed remotely in the U.S.

Key Activities
  • Shape the health systems solutions strategy to support the Repatha IDN/KAM strategic priorities and brand phases of growth in close collaboration with brand leads and cross-functional partners

  • Develop and implement compelling branded and unbranded messages, tools, & resources to IDN/health system audiences through personal and non-personal channels

  • Lead cross-functional efforts to use IDN-specific Real-World Data to engage target customers on specific gaps in care and strategies for improvement

  • Construct and roll-out disease level programs to drive diagnosis, treatment, and continuation of therapy for the ASCVD patient population

  • Develop and implement strategic collaborations with IDNs and healthcare systems to address gaps in care, ensure care pathways support appropriate use of therapies to support Amgens cardiovascular growth strategy

  • Develop and demonstrate Amgen capabilities and thought leadership in population health management across the cardiovascular care continuum

  • Partner with Brand team and cross-functional field team leadership to ensure alignment with brand strategy and messaging

  • Manage cross-functional coordination to ensure alignment, communication, & flawless delivery for all IDN activities

  • Work with third-party vendors to facilitate the internal legal, regulatory and medical review of marketing materials via the Materials Approval and Compliance (MAC)

  • Effectively rollout and train the Cardiovascular Key Account Managers and other field teams on programs and resources and provide support to field staff to address questions

  • Deliver insights related to health system/IDN objectives to key internal team members to help inform strategic decisions and shape Amgens long-term IDN customer engagement strategy

  • Commission and oversee market research in partnership with cross-functional partners to generate deep customer, competitive, and marketplace insights

  • Provide guidance, support, and analyses on IDN segmentation, targeting strategies, KPIs, and POAs

  • Develop and manage cardiovascular Health System Solutions marketing and strategic collaborations budget

  • 10-15% domestic travel may be required
